what is the definition of provisional expenses?

There is no definition of provisional expense. In Finance Sector, provisional expense is used to denote expense which have been accrued/incurred but for which you havent received the bill. Since you havent received the bill, you are not aware of the actual amount but as the expense have been incurred you book the same in the name of provision for expense (provisional expense) in order to comply with Accounting Standard -1 - 'Disclosure of Accounting Policies'.
